Pedro Calderón de la Barca Quote

These flowers, which were splendid and sprightly,
Waking in the dawn of the morning,
In the evening will be a pitiful frivolity,
Sleeping in the cold night's arms.


A las flores ("Éstas, que fueron pompa y alegría")
